The medieval city of Bruges, located in Belgium, invites adventurers to step back in time and immerse themselves in a setting straight out of a fairytale. Just a scenic 3-hour journey from Amsterdam, this day trip offers a perfect blend of history, architecture, and local flavor. Upon arrival, you'll immediately notice the city’s iconic network of canals—crisscrossing cobblestone streets and historic bridges that have been guiding traders and travelers for centuries. Bruges' architecture is a striking mix of Gothic and Renaissance styles, with highlights like the Belfry Tower offering panoramic views over the city skyline. One of the trip’s standout features is walking past the ornate facades of old merchant houses that tell stories of Bruges’ prosperous past during the Middle Ages. The city’s vibrant squares, such as the Markt, invite you to linger over artisanal Belgian beers, handmade chocolates, and lace-crafted souvenirs. Hidden alleyways reveal lesser-known squares—perfect for snapping photos of quaint cafes and historic landmarks. Wildlife sightings are uncommon indoors, but the surrounding countryside may host local birds like sparrows and swans gliding along the canals. Historically, Bruges was a major commercial hub and played a vital role during the Hanseatic League; today, it remains a UNESCO World Heritage site. The city’s conservation efforts help preserve its medieval character, making it a model of sustainable tourism.
